Ingredients

Ingredients
Wet
2 medium overripe bananas mashed
1 cup caramelised apple cubes (see below)
1/2 cup soy milk
1/3 cup coconut oil
1 tbsp apple cider vinegar
1 tsp vanilla extract
Dry
1 1/2 cup self rising flour (sub half with spelt, wholewheat or buckwheat flour)
3/4 cup oats
1 1/2 tsp baking powder
1 tsp baking soda
1 cup coconut sugar
1 tsp cinnamon

Method

1. Preheat oven to 180 degrees Celsius.
2. Mash the banana and add the rest of the ingredients, in a separate bowl mix the flour with the oats, baking powder, baking soda, salt & cinnamon.
3. Pour the wet in to the dry until well combined, pour in to a baking tin lined with parchment paper and add some more apple, sugar and oats on top before baking.
4. Bake for 35-40 minutes until golden, remove to cool down before slicing. Store in an airtight container for up to three days or alternatively freeze in slices on those days you need a hearty, healthy snack!
**Caramelised apples: wash and sliced 4-5 apples, heat up a pan with some coconut oil and sauté the apples for 5 minutes on medium heat, add 1/3 cup golden syrup or coconut sugar and some cinnamon and sauté until gooey and caramel. Store in a glass container for porridge, bread or toast toppings!
